DECLAME’FLE Project Awarded the European Language Label

Chapô

On Tuesday, September 26th, the European Commission awarded the DECLAME'FLE project the European Language Label (LEL) 2023 in recognition of its outstanding work in the field of language teaching and learning.

The Rennes 2-coordinated international project DECLAME'FLE has received the LEL award in recognition of the innovative work undertaken in the field of language learning. The project, which was launched in 2019, was created with the dual objectives of meeting the challenge of intercultural dialogue in a context of increasing migration, and proposing an innovative pedagogical approach based on new technologies and the co-construction of novel digital Open Educational Resources (OER). This gave form to the creation of a collaborative space for teachers and trainers of French as a foreign language to share and co-construct methodological, didactic and pedagogical tools. 

Coordinated by the Didactique des Langues master's team and the LIDILE research unit at Rennes 2 University, this project is unique in that it is based on contemporary literary works dealing with migration and exile. The innovation lies as much in the resources created - Massive Open Online Courses (MOOCs), methodological kits and enriched textbooks, tutorials, bibliographies of works with an interactive map... - and in the collaborative pedagogical tools used to produce them. The numerous productions resulting from the project were accompanied by virtual digital spaces, designed as places for sharing resources, collaborative work and networking.

In a context marked by the pandemic, the three European partners (France, Slovakia and Poland) intensified the use of ICT and distance learning, thus increasing the international dimension of DECLAME'FLE. This Erasmus+ European cooperation project mobilized teacher-researchers and students of many different nationalities. The 20 events organized in hybrid format were an opportunity to forge or strengthen links with some 30 institutions in Africa, America and Asia: the final seminar brought together no less than 19 nationalities.

Launch of the MOOC "enseigner la littérature en français langue étrangère" (teaching literature in French as a foreign language)

The DECLAME'FLE project has also just delivered a new product: the MOOC "enseigner la littérature en français langue étrangère". Officially launched on the occasion of the European Day of Languages, Tuesday September 26, at an event held at Rennes 2 University (Villejean Campus) but also online, in the new virtual world Rennes2D*.

This online course offers a corpus of texts written by allophone authors who have become French-language writers. Reading and analyzing these texts evokes a common or close experience for learners, and encourages them to reflect on their own approach to French-language literature.

All the resources and productions of the DECLAME'FLE project are available online, and will soon be available in the Rennes2D virtual world. In particular, they will feed into research projects such as DemoES AIR (Augmenter les interactions à Rennes), led by the University of Rennes in collaboration with the University of Rennes 2, with the aim of developing operational solutions to increase and enrich pedagogical interactions through digital means.
